How to Monetize a Discord Server

A Discord server can become more than just a community. If you have an active audience, you can offer paid subscriptions, special perks, digital products, or other benefits.
Common Monetization Options
| Method | Best For |
|---|---|
| Server Subscriptions | Recurring community support |
| Premium Roles | Special access and perks |
| Digital Products | Guides, templates, resources |
| Server Shop | Selling community products |
| Sponsorships | Established communities |
Getting Started
- Build an active community first.
- Decide what members would actually pay for.
- Create useful perks for supporters.
- Keep free community features available.
- Clearly explain what paying members receive.
Important Tip
Don't lock everything behind a paywall. People are more likely to support a server when the free community is already useful.
FAQ
Can Discord servers make money?
Yes. Eligible communities can use Discord's monetization features along with other methods.
What can you offer paying members?
Private channels, special roles, exclusive content, events, and other useful perks can work well.
Is monetization available to every server?
Discord's monetization features have eligibility requirements that can vary by feature and region.
